How long will the console shortage last?

The CEO of Intel has warned that the global shortage of semiconductors will now likely last until 2024. Pat Gelsinger had previously told CNBC that he expected the issue – which has caused production issues and shortages for the PlayStation 5, Xbox Series X and graphics cards – wouldn't end until 2023.

What is Sony doing about PS5 scalpers?

In an attempt to combat those issues, Sony Japan has started issuing anti-scalping stickers to vendors in that country. The way it works is simple: the sticker is applied to the outside of the Playstation 5 box, and when someone buys the console, the sticker is cut — marking the product as “sold.”

Will the chip shortage end in 2024?

Intel CEO linked ongoing chip shortage to a lack of manufacturing equipment and difficulty building semiconductor fabrication plants. Intel CEO Pat Gelsinger expects chip shortages will continue into 2024 due to a lack of manufacturing equipment and tools to make the chips.
